精密度
                    精密度用樣品測定值的變異系數(shù)CV表示。CV(%) = SD/mean×100 
                    批內(nèi)差:取同批次試劑盒對低、中、高值定值樣本進(jìn)行定量檢測,每份樣本連續(xù)測定20 次,分別計(jì)算不同濃度樣本的平均值及SD值。
                    批間差:選取3個(gè)不同批次的試劑盒分別對低、中、高值定值樣本進(jìn)行定量測定,每個(gè)樣本使用同一試劑盒重復(fù)測定8次,分別計(jì)算不同濃度樣本的平均值及SD值。
                    批內(nèi)差: CV<10% 
                    批間差: CV<12%

實(shí)驗(yàn)流程
1. 實(shí)驗(yàn)前標(biāo)準(zhǔn)品、試劑及樣本的準(zhǔn)備;
                            2. 加樣(標(biāo)準(zhǔn)品及樣本)50µL,
                                加入50µL檢測液A(臨用前配制);
                                37°C溫育1小時(shí)。
                            3. 洗板3次;
                            4. 加檢測溶液B100µL,37°C孵育30分鐘;
                            5. 洗板5次;
                            6. 加TMB底物90µL,37°C孵育10-20分鐘;
                            7. 加終止液50µL,立即450nm讀數(shù)。
實(shí)驗(yàn)原理
本試劑盒應(yīng)用競爭抑制酶聯(lián)免疫分析法測定標(biāo)本中待測物質(zhì)水平。將α-黑素細(xì)胞刺激素(aMSH)單克隆抗體包被微孔板,制成固相載體,往包被抗體的微孔中同時(shí)加入生物素標(biāo)記的抗原和待測抗原(標(biāo)準(zhǔn)品或樣本),待測抗原與生物素標(biāo)記抗原對特異性抗體進(jìn)行競爭結(jié)合。溫育后經(jīng)洗滌去掉未結(jié)合物,然后加入HRP標(biāo)記的親和素,經(jīng)過溫育和徹底洗滌后加入底物TMB顯色。TMB在過氧化物酶的催化下轉(zhuǎn)化成藍(lán)色,并在酸的作用下轉(zhuǎn)化成最終的黃色。待測標(biāo)本濃度越高,標(biāo)記抗原和抗體的結(jié)合就越受到抑制,顯色愈淺。顯色的深淺與酶量呈正相關(guān),而與樣品中待測物質(zhì)含量呈負(fù)相關(guān)。用酶標(biāo)儀在450nm波長下測定吸光度(O.D.值),計(jì)算樣品濃度。
